frôler

French

Etymology

Probably imitative.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/fʁo.le/
  • Audio:(file)
  • Rhymes: -e
  • Homophones: frôlai, frôlé, frôlée, frôlées, frôlés, frôlez

Verb

frôler

  1. (transitive) to brush against, touch, skim, graze
  2. (transitive) to verge on
